The fluorescent transients of optically excited single short-chain polymers of a luminescent PPV derivative, poly(2,5-dioctyloxy p-phenylene vinylene), are observed. In contrast to long-chain polymers, multiple equal steps are observed indicating chromophores both align and act independently.
